According to the report, Sanctum led total value locked (TVL) growth among the top four Solana protocols over the last 30 days. Its U.S. dollar-denominated TVL rose 9.72%, while its Solana-denominated TVL increased 3.76%. TVL measures the value of assets deposited in a protocol, and tracking it in both dollar terms and native-token terms can help distinguish between price effects and underlying asset growth.

Terms & Concepts
  • TVL (total value locked): A metric showing the value of crypto assets deposited in a protocol, often used to gauge activity and scale in decentralized finance.
  • Solana: A blockchain network designed for high-speed, low-cost transactions and widely used for decentralized finance and other crypto applications.
  • Protocol: A blockchain-based application or system with defined rules for handling assets, transactions, or onchain services.
